Output 7374ae87653bbe1405e31cd21791719723e5dd862993952696c335f84753bf72:54

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2f37824595e8ee581033632151cb7a467c28356 OP_EQUALVERIFY OP_CHECKSIG
address
1Mh1Nu4HZNxPiBxui5Lf3aGFhJ8pHKVkKB
transaction
7374ae87653bbe1405e31cd21791719723e5dd862993952696c335f84753bf72
confirmations
391618
spent
true